The Week of September 6th, - September 10th, 2010

The class completed their first Science assessment, and I am so proud of the results!

This week’s discussion in Social Studies will revolve around Florida’s diverse population. We will also talk about the proper way to take care of our beautiful state. Protecting Florida’s unique wildlife is critical.

In English, we’re really examining the bare bones of predicates. We are going to review complete predicates and hunt down the simple predicate. Chasing down run-on sentences is our next goal. We’ll command them to slow down with periods and capitalizations.

In Math, money is looming into view. Let’s find the relationship between decimals and money. We’ll also be counting money and reviewing previous lessons to keep our memories fresh.

Our comprehension story of the week is Sarah Plain and Tall.
